148) The Battered Bastards of Baseball (2014)
A documentary on the legendary Portland Mavericks, an independent baseball team founded by actor Bing Russell that rocked the minor leagues in the 1970s.
7/10 – Very solid underdog documentary from Netflix here, and you don’t even have to like Baseball to enjoy it. There’s something very entertaining about a bunch of beer swilling, unkempt baseball players who end up sticking it to the big leagues, not to mention that camaraderie and community feel that was instilled in Portland as a result.
So many stories make up this much bigger story, but bottom line is, they just wanted to play Baseball, and it’s incredible how much came out of this little venture.
